www.me.psu.eduStress, Strain, and Strain Gages, Page 2 Strain gage The principle discussed above, namely that a wire’s resistance increases with strain, is key to understanding how a strain gage works. The strain gage was invented by Ed Simmons at Caltech in 1936. A strain gage consists of a small diameter wire (actually an etched metal foil) that is attached to a backing material (usually …

www.me.psu.eduThe turbulent flat plate boundary layer velocity profile: The time-averaged turbulent flat plate (zero pressure gradient) boundary layer velocity profile is much fuller than the laminar flat plate boundary layer profile, and therefore has a larger slope u/ y at the wall, leading to greater skin friction drag along the wall.
